A Chicago Princess by Robert Barr is a captivating tale that whisks readers away to the vibrant streets of early 20th-century Chicago, where high society and intrigue collide. This enthralling narrative follows the life of a young woman who navigates the complexities of love, ambition, and identity in a world where appearances are everything. With its rich character development and unexpected twists, Barr’s storytelling keeps readers on the edge of their seats, eager to uncover the secrets that lie beneath the surface.After being out of print for decades, this timeless classic has been lovingly republished by Alpha Editions, ensuring that both current and future generations can experience its charm and wit.
